Summit fire: wreckage of tanker cars 5 and 6.
Photograph of the wreckage in the tunnel, looking north. It shows tanker 5 (burnt, melted, on the right of the photo blocking the up line) and of tanker 6 (top burnt, lying on its side blocking the down line).
Up line is the easternmost track.
The above description of this photograph is by Ecb and might be wrong. It is based on Figure 6 in HSE report IR/L/FR/85/26.
Photograph taken by an unknown member of West Yorkshire Fire Brigade or Manchester Fire Brigade on December 21 1984.
